Bolt on BMW F82 M4 versus stock Porsche 991.2 Turbo cabriolet
Leaving a Porsche 911 Turbo stock somehow does not feel right. That 3.8 liter twin turbo flat-6 is a powerhouse just waiting to be unleashed. It does make a good benchmark for a tuned BMW F82 M4 though which is what we see here.
The F82 M4 DCT is modded:
Downpipes
Midpipe
Intakes
Chargepipes
93 Tune
We get two rolls.
The 911 Turbo pulls rather easily in the first run. The second higher speed roll is more of the same.
Whatever tune is on that M4 sure seems weak.

Can't blame the tune just yet. Found out recently from some friends who were looking over this m4, the very next day, he had a boost leak! ( In my description I updated that information)
That made sense to me, because a 93 octane tuned M4 should be making atleast 500 whp and should not be getting bus lengths put on it.
